WHO WE ARE

School Employers Trust (SET) is a non-profit company that was created after a monumental shift in school funding happened in 1965. SET, which began in 1971, served as an employee benefits association focused on offering comprehensive and affordable employee benefit solutions to Michigan public schools and their employees. Two years later, its partner organization School Employers Group (SEG) was formed to administer compensation and fringe benefits for SET. As schools were faced with more challenges related to insurance, SEG evolved and grew into a company that provides workers’ compensation and property/casualty services for Michigan public schools.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Manages, investigates, evaluates, negotiates, and adjusts assigned claims in adherence to guidelines within authority
  • Ensures adequacy of reserves and recommends reserve increases on cases in excess of authority
  • Monitors outside investigators and performs outside investigations when assigned.
  • Provides oversight of medical, legal damage estimates, and miscellaneous invoices to determine if they are reasonable and related to designated claims
  • Negotiates any disputed bills or invoices for resolution
  • Assigns litigated claims to approved law firms and/or individual attorneys and monitors progress
  • Follows a uniform system of reserving by reviewing incoming litigation, establishing initial reserves and completing reserve reports
  • Negotiates settlements in accordance with claim handling standards while also considering member preferences when appropriate
  • Attends facilitations/mediations as assigned
  • Manages diary system to move losses to conclusion in a timely manner
  • Participates in strategy sessions with internal business units such as Underwriting and Loss Control
  • Other duties as assigned by the Claims Manager
